PHOTO GALLERY: Kiwanis Donations

The Longboat Key Kiwanis Club awarded donations to several community groups at its weekly meeting, Thursday, Jan. 17, at the Longboat Key Club Tavern. Recipients included Children First, Big Brothers Big Sisters, the Boys & Girls Clubs of Sarasota County, the Boys & Girls Clubs of Manatee, and Child Protection Center. Funds came from the Gourmet Lawn Party last November.

Sarasota Rosemary District welcomes fresh faces

Customers with a taste for Southern food and live music have a new haven in the Rosemary District. The Blue Rooster is one of several new businesses moving into the district, which was set for growth before the recession hit.
